What is an Emergency Glazier?
An emergency glazier is a glass professional who focuses on quickly and successfully repairing or changing glass in urgent situations. This can consist of anything from residential windows and commercial storefronts to emergency board-ups after vandalism or storm damage. They are offered 24/7 to ensure that glass-related emergency situations are addressed promptly, minimizing more damage and ensuring safety.

The Importance of Emergency Glazing Services
The significance of quick action times in emergency glazing situations can not be overemphasized. Here are a few reasons that having access to an emergency glazier is vital:
- Security: Broken glass can pose security dangers, making properties vulnerable to theft or vandalism.
- Security: Sharp glass fragments can lead to injuries for locals, staff members, or customers. Immediate clean-up and replacement assistance alleviate this risk.
- Weather condition Protection: Broken windows enable water, wind, and pests to go into a residential or commercial property, potentially resulting in more damage.
- Aesthetic Appeal: A broken or boarded-up window can diminish the appearance of a residential or commercial property. Quick repairs can assist maintain the residential or commercial property's curb appeal.
- Insurance coverage Compliance: In many cases, insurance plan need prompt reporting and repair of any damage to avoid more losses.

FAQ: Common Questions About Emergency Glaziers
1. What scenarios need an emergency glazier?Emergency glaziers are needed in circumstances including broken windows or glass doors, weather damage, vandalism, or any situation where glass has actually been compromised.
2. How quickly can an emergency glazier react?The majority of emergency glaziers intend to respond within an hour or 2, depending on their area and the current demand for their services.
3. Will my insurance coverage cover the cost of emergency glazing?Numerous property owners' and business insurance coverage policies cover glass damage, but protection can vary. Always examine with your insurance company for specifics.
4. What kind of glass can an emergency glazier replace?Emergency glaziers typically deal with a range of glass types, consisting of tempered glass, laminated glass, single-pane, and double-glazed systems.
5. Are emergency glazing services available for commercial homes?Yes, numerous emergency glaziers concentrate on both residential and commercial services, dealing with services in requirement of quick glass services.
